When a card has , say terror, for a keyword, is it discarded after it's resolved> What if I fail the test? does the card stay in my threat area?

If the card has a Revelation effect that doesn't specify that the card enters play then it is discarded after its effect is resolved. Using cards from The Gathering as examples:

  • Grasping Hands has a Revelation effect that causes you to take an Agility skill test. Once the skill test is complete and the effects of failing (take damage) or passing (no effect) are resolved Grasping Hands is discarded.
  • Dissonant Voices and Frozen in Fear both tell you to put them into play in your threat area. The cards remain in play until stated. For Dissonant Voice it leaves play at the end of the round because of its Forced effect. For Frozen in Fear you take a Willpower test at the end of your turn and if you succeed it is discarded. If you fail it stays in play, in your threat area, and you will take another test at the end of your next turn to try and discard it.

All of these cards have the Terror trait, which by itself does nothing but may be referenced by other cards (e.g. Logical Reasoning ).
